AXMEDIA

$84.91M 2025-2026 cycle

AXMEDIA is a media vendor. In the 2025-2026 cycle AXMEDIA was paid $84.91M across 51 client committees, of which $30.90M flowed through Independent Expenditures rather than direct committee payments.
